Kano state government has expressed readiness to key into the National Housing Scheme to provide an affordable home to civil servants in the state. Lawan, who reeled out the Kano state government policy on decongestion of the old city, disclosed the government’s plan to build 7,000 affordable housing units to address the deficit. Government has concluded plan to launch new 7,000 affordable housing units for the civil servants and other members of the public. The state is now ready to key into the National housing scheme”. FMBN managing director Ahmad Musa Dangiwa said civil servants in Kano are states where workers are missing out of the mortgage scheme.
